The impact of climate change on mental health and well-being.

The Multifaceted Impact of Climate Change on Mental Health and Well-being Understanding the Psychological, Emotional, and Social Consequences Climate change is a major threat to mental health and well-being. The impacts of climate change are already being felt around the world, and they are expected to become more severe in the years to come. Some of the ways that climate change can impact mental health include: Increased stress and anxiety: Climate change is a complex and overwhelming issue, and it can be difficult to cope with the uncertainty and fear that it can bring. This can lead to increased stress and anxiety, which can have a negative impact on physical and mental health. Post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D): People who experience a climate-related disaster, such as a flood, wildfire, or heat wave, are at risk for developing PTSD. Noise pollution and mental health

Noise pollution, which is defined as unwanted or excessive sound that can have negative effects on human health and well-being, can have significant impacts on mental health. Exposure to noise pollution can lead to stress, anxiety, and depression, and can also interfere with sleep, which can further contribute to mental health issues. Research has shown that noise pollution can have a particularly negative impact on vulnerable populations, such as children and the elderly. For example, exposure to noise pollution in schools has been associated with reduced cognitive performance and academic achievement in children. Additionally, noise pollution can be particularly problematic in urban environments, where individuals may be exposed to a range of environmental stressors, including traffic noise, construction noise, and other sources of noise pollution. Intermittent fasting for weight loss

Intermittent fasting is a dietary approach that involves cycling between periods of fasting and eating. There are several different types of intermittent fasting, but the most common approach involves fasting for 16 hours each day and eating during an 8-hour window. Intermittent fasting can be an effective way to lose weight for some people. When you fast, your body starts to use stored fat for energy, which can lead to weight loss. Additionally, intermittent fasting can help reduce overall calorie intake by limiting the number of hours you have to eat each day, which can be helpful for those who struggle with overeating. However, it's important to note that intermittent fasting is not a magic solution for weight loss, and it may not work for everyone. It's also important to ensure that you are still consuming enough nutrients during your eating window, and that you are not overeating during that time. Air pollution and respiratory health

Air pollution is a major environmental health concern that is affecting people all around the world. Air pollution refers to the presence of harmful substances in the air, such as particulate matter, nitrogen oxides, and sulfur dioxide. These substances can have significant impacts on respiratory health, causing a range of respiratory diseases and exacerbating pre-existing respiratory conditions. One of the most significant impacts of air pollution on respiratory health is the development of respiratory diseases such as asthma, ch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D), and lung cancer. Long-term exposure to air pollution can cause inflammation in the airways, leading to a narrowing of the air passages and difficulty breathing. This can result in symptoms such as coughing, wheezing, and shortness of breath. Air pollution can also exacerbate pre-existing respiratory conditions. The effects of air travel on physical health and strategies for maintaining health during long flights.

Air travel has revolutionized the way we travel and connect with people all around the world. It has made the world more accessible, and has helped to bring people closer together. However, the effects of air travel on physical health cannot be ignored. Long flights, in particular, can take a toll on our bodies, and it is important to be aware of the risks and to take steps to maintain our health during flights. One of the most significant effects of air travel on physical health is the risk of de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a condition where a blood clot forms in a deep vein, usually in the legs. This can be caused by prolonged sitting and immobility, which can lead to reduced blood flow in the legs. DVT can be a serious condition, and can lead to complications such as pulmonary embolism, which can be life-threatening.
